so you're just looking for the wire that your alarm will ground when you press the button right, and then turn on all the lights correct?
i just looked on webtech, and the wire that operates the tailamp relay(threough the multifunction switch) is a red/black wire coming off the multi switch. when youre alarm grounds that, your lights will flash.

ok, this is what you gotta do. that wire is actually a + wire, so you have to buy a relay. this will do fine...

tap into the wire i listed in my first post. the red/black one. connect that to terminal 87a. connect terminal 30 to ground. connect the parking light output on your alarm to terminal 86, and terminal 85 to ground.

Finally got a warm day here so I had time to play with this.
The whole time I was trying to find a wire that would turn on the parking lights when hooked up to a positive 12v feed. Didn't find one, so I went back I started to read the install manual over and found that there's a negative parking light output.
What you'll need to do is hook up the (-) light output on your alarm to the (-) parking light wire, this will be the red/black wired located at the headlight switch.
